Hey everyone! I'm considering staying in Florida and want to focus on sports management for my degree. Can you suggest some of the top colleges here for this field?
Absolutely! Florida is home to several well-respected colleges that offer strong programs in Sports Management.
The University of Florida (UF) in Gainesville is highly reputed for its Sports Management program. UF's Department of Tourism, Recreation, and Sport Management provides both Bachelor's and Master's degrees in Sports Management.
Another good choice would be Florida State University (FSU). FSU's program in Sport Management is one of the oldest and most respected programs of its kind. They also offer both undergraduate and graduate degree options.
Another worthy option is the University of Miami, which offers a Bachelor of Science in Sports Administration. This program has a heavy business emphasis.
Finally, consider the University of Central Florida (UCF) in Orlando. UCF's DeVos Sports Business Management Program is renowned, although it's more focused on graduate students, but they still offer an undergraduate program in Sport and Exercise Science with a track in Sport and Fitness.
Each of these programs can provide a solid foundation in sports management, but keep in mind that the "top" programs will really depend on what specific areas of sports management you're interested in. Always look at what each program offers and how it aligns with your career goals.
